SYNOPSIS

The Court of Agrarian Relations rendered a decision


ordering the reinstatement of respondents as tenants
in two parcels of coconut land and the petitioners to
pay the former actual, moral and exemplary damages
plus attorney’s fees. Petitioners appealed to the Court
of Appeals which affirmed the agrarian court’s decision.
Their motion to set aside the decision on the ground
ChanRobles CPA
that they were not given a chance to file a
Review Online

memorandum was denied by the appellate court.


Thirty-two (32) days after receipt of the resolution


denying their motion, petitioners mailed to the
Supreme Court a petition for certiorari praying that the
appellate court’s decision be set aside but the same
was denied for having been filed late. Their motion for
reconsideration was likewise denied because a motion
for reconsideration is not allowed in the Court of
Appeals under Section 18 of Presidential Decree No.
946. Petitioners filed the instant second motion for
reconsideration.

The Supreme Court, in denying the petitioners’ second


motion for reconsideration, held that (1) the decision of

ChanRobles Special the Court of Appeals had already become final and

Lecture Series
executory and can no longer be reviewed; and (2) the
Court of Appeals is empowered by Presidential Decree
No. 946 to dispense with memoranda in deciding
agrarian cases in the interest of the expeditious
administration of justice.

Motion for reconsideration denied.


SYLLABUS

https://www.chanrobles.com/cralaw/1982julydecisions.php?id=288 2/15
11/15/22, 3:52 PM G.R. No. L-58268 July 5, 1982 - ENRIQUETA S. TY v. EUSTAQUIA ELALE : July 1982 - Philipppine Supreme Court Decisions

1. REMEDIAL. LAW; APPEALS, AGRARIAN CASES;


PARTIES MUST DIRECTLY APPEAL TO THE SUPREME
COURT. — The petitioners committed a mistake in filing
a motion for reconsideration in the Court of Appeals.
They should have appealed right away to this Court
within the reglementary thirty-day period. In agrarian
cases, a motion for reconsideration is not allowed in
the Court of Appeals by Section 18 of Presidential
Decree No. 946.

2. ID.; ID.; ID.; ID.; DENIAL OF MOTION FOR



RECONSIDERATION WHEN COURT OF APPEALS


DECISION ALREADY FINAL. — The second motion for


reconsideration filed by petitioners before this Court


has to be denied because the decision of the Court of
Appeals had already become final and executory and
July-1982
can no longer be reviewed by this Court.

Jurisprudence           
     


3. ID.; ID.; ID.; ID.; MOTION FOR RECONSIDERATION

G.R. No. L-45245 FILED BEFORE THE SUPREME COURT CANNOT BE


TREATED AS CERTIORARI. — The petition filed in this
July 2, 1982 - PEOPLE
Court cannot be treated as a special civil action of
OF THE PHIL. v.
MARCELINO T. certiorari because the Court of Appeals did not act with
grave abuse of discretion or in excess of jurisdiction
GABILAN
and did not depart from the accepted and usual course

G.R. No. L-57573 of judicial proceedings in resolving the appeal of

July 5, 1982 - petitioners without first requiring the parties to file

DIRECTOR OF LANDS memoranda.

v. ERNESTO DATU

4. ID.; ID.; ID.; COURT OF APPEALS MAY DISPENSE


WITH THE FILING OF MEMORANDA. — In the interest


G.R. No. L-58268
of the expeditious administration of justice, Presidential
July 5, 1982 -
Decree No. 946 empowers the Court of Appeals to
ENRIQUETA S. TY v.
dispense with memoranda in deciding agrarian cases.
EUSTAQUIA ELALE
As in the instant case, the Court of Appeals did not

require the filing of memoranda because after a perusal


G.R. No. L-27546
July 16, 1982 - of the record it presumably concluded that the appeal

PHILIPPINE CHARITY was manifestly without merit or was palpably frivolous

SWEEPSTAKES and dilatory because the lower court’s findings are

https://www.chanrobles.com/cralaw/1982julydecisions.php?id=288 3/15
11/15/22, 3:52 PM G.R. No. L-58268 July 5, 1982 - ENRIQUETA S. TY v. EUSTAQUIA ELALE : July 1982 - Philipppine Supreme Court Decisions

OFFICE v. ASSOC. OF supported by evidence.

SWEEPSTAKES STAFF

PERSONNEL 5. ID.; ID.; ID.; ID.; PARTIES SHOULD BE NOTIFIED



THAT CASE IS SUBMITTED FOR DECISION WITHOUT
G.R. No. L-30595 MEMORANDA. — As a matter of orderly procedure and
July 16, 1982 - to dispel the impression that a litigant in an agrarian
MAGDALENA S. case has been denied due process or was not accorded
JOSON v. FORTUNATO a hearing in the Court of Appeals, it is advisable that if
CRISOSTOMO the appellate court finds that memoranda are not

necessary, it should at least issue a notice to the
G.R. Nos. L-32694 parties that the case is submitted for decision without
& L-33119 July 16, any memoranda.

1982 - FIDEL

SILVESTRE v. COURT 6. ID.; ID.; ID.; ID.; MANIFESTATION BY APPELLANT


OF APPEALS TO FILE MEMORANDUM UPON PAYMENT OF DOCKET

FEES. — It is likewise advisable that an appellant who
G.R. No. L-36094 desires to file a memorandum should manifest to the
July 16, 1982 - Court of Appeals when he remits the amount for the
PEOPLE OF THE PHIL. payment of the docket and legal research fees that he
v. ANASTACIO wants to submit a memorandum.

G.R. No. L-30269 RESOLUTION


July 19, 1982 -

EPITACIO BUERANO

v. COURT OF AQUINO, J.:


APPEALS

G.R. No. L-40432 The Court of Agrarian Relations at Catarman, Northern


July 19, 1982 - Samar in its decision dated December 15, 1980 in CAR
PEOPLE OF THE PHIL. Case No. 312, Eustaquia Elale, Et. Al. v. Enriqueta S.
v. FERNANDO FELIPE Ty, Et Al., ordered the reinstatement of Eustaquia Elale,

her son Consorcio, her daughter Sotera E. Tulbo, her
G.R. No. L-41543 grandson Macario Tulbo and one Moises Balais as
July 19, 1982 - tenants in two parcels of coconut land, with an area of
LEANDRO SEDECO v. about one and a half hectares, located at Barrio
COURT OF APPEALS Mayana, Guiuan, Eastern Samar.

G.R. No. L-51458 The Agrarian Court found that Eustaquia (an
July 19, 1982 - octogenarian who claimed to have been a tenant since
1917) and Consorcio were allegedly ejected from the

https://www.chanrobles.com/cralaw/1982julydecisions.php?id=288 4/15
11/15/22, 3:52 PM G.R. No. L-58268 July 5, 1982 - ENRIQUETA S. TY v. EUSTAQUIA ELALE : July 1982 - Philipppine Supreme Court Decisions

MANUEL YAP v. land after they were arrested on a charge of qualified


COURT OF APPEALS theft and that in order to be released from

imprisonment they thumbmarked a memorandum
G.R. No. L-52498 wherein they agreed to vacate the land (Exh. A or 1).

July 19, 1982 - JESUS

B. PACQUING v. In the said decision, the lower court required Enriqueta


COURT OF APPEALS S. Ty and the spouses, Felipe Lumagbas and Candelaria

Lumagbas, and their two sons Tiburcio and Melecio
A.M. No. 1895-CFI (the tenants recognized by Enriqueta on the same
July 20, 1982 - land) to pay Eustaquia Elale Et. Al. actual damages of
LAMBERTO MACIAS v. P500, moral and exemplary damages of P2,000 and
GIBSON ARAULA attorney’s fees in the sum of P1,000 (p. 77, Rollo).

A.C. No. 2160 July From that decision, Enriqueta S. Ty, the Lumagbas
20, 1982 - AVELINO spouses and their two sons seasonably appealed to the
FRAN v. JUANITO Court of Appeals. The record was received in the
FUERTE Appellate Court on February 16, 1981. The case was

raffled on March 24, 1981. Without any further
A.M. No. 2691-CFI ceremony and as may be seen on page 4 of the Rollo,
July 20, 1982 - the Court of Appeals decided the appeal on April 22,
ARTEMIO T. VICTORIA 1981. It affirmed the lower court’s judgment on the
v. SEGUNDO M. ZOSA ground that it is supported by substantial evidence

(CA-G.R. No. SP-12201-CAR).

chanrobles virtual lawlibrary

G.R. No. L-30201

July 20, 1982 - A copy of that decision was received by appellants’


CARMEN P. URBANO counsel on May 8, 1981. Four days later, or on May 12,
v. J. M. TUASON & he mailed to the Court of Appeals a motion to set aside
CO., INC. the decision on the ground that the appellants were not

given a chance to file a brief or memorandum.

G.R. No. L-31682

July 20, 1982 - They alleged that in their memorandum they would
PEOPLE OF THE PHIL. have pointed out the evidence showing that Eustaquia
v. VIRGILIO Elale and the members of her family were the tools of
NACUSPAG Jose Abuda in occupying the said coconut land and that

Abuda’s purpose was to use that circumstance to
G.R. No. L-32661 support his civil action against Alberto S. Ty for the
July 20, 1982 - recovery of the land (Civil Case No. 472.)

PEOPLE OF THE PHIL.

v. CESAR DE LA CRUZ They further alleged that plaintiffs-appellees Eustaquia



Elale Et. Al. failed to include Alberto S. Ty, the
landowner (Exh. 2), as a defendant and that defendant

https://www.chanrobles.com/cralaw/1982julydecisions.php?id=288 5/15
11/15/22, 3:52 PM G.R. No. L-58268 July 5, 1982 - ENRIQUETA S. TY v. EUSTAQUIA ELALE : July 1982 - Philipppine Supreme Court Decisions

G.R. No. L-34840 Enriqueta S. Ty, who is Alberto’s stepmother, was only
July 20, 1982 - his overseer. Appellees Eustaquia Elale Et. Al. opposed
MARIO RODIS the motion for reconsideration.

MAGASPI v. JOSE R.

RAMOLETE The Court of Appeals in its resolution of July 24, 198l



denied the motion. Appellants’ counsel received a copy
G.R. No. L-35333 of that resolution on August 14, 1981. Thirty-two days
July 20, 1982 - FELIX later, or on September 15, 1981, the counsel for
M. SULIT v. JOEL P. Enriqueta S. Ty, the Lumagbas spouses and their two
TIANGCO children mailed to this Court a petition for certiorari

wherein they prayed that the decision of the Court of
G.R. No. L-37751 Appeals be set aside and that the Lumagbas spouses
July 20, 1982 - be declared the rightful tenants of the land.

MANUEL LAPINIG v.

COURT OF APPEALS We denied the petition for having been filed late. The

petitioners filed a motion for reconsideration which we
G.R. No. L-38140 also denied. The petitioners committed a mistake in
July 20, 1982 - filing a motion for reconsideration in the Court of
PEOPLE OF THE PHIL. Appeals. They should have appealed right away to this
v. ABUNDIO LABINIA Court within the reglementary thirty-day period. In

agrarian cases, a motion for reconsideration is not
G.R. No. L-38440 allowed in the Court of Appeals by section 18 of
July 20, 1982 - Presidential Decree No. 946.

DOMINGO V. FLORES,

JR. v. JUAN PONCE In this Court the petitioners filed a second motion for
ENRILE reconsideration dated January 21, 1982. That motion

has to be denied also because the decision of the Court
G.R. No. L-41399 of Appeals had already become final and executory and
July 20, 1982 - can no longer be reviewed by this Court.

REPUBLIC OF

PHILIPPINES v. The petition filed in this Court cannot be treated as a


CESAR GUY special civil action of certiorari because the Court of

Appeals did not act with grave abuse of discretion or in
G.R. No. L-41958 excess of jurisdiction and did not depart from the
July 20, 1982 - accepted and usual course of judicial proceedings in
DONALD MEAD v. resolving the appeal of petitioners Enriqueta S. Ty Et.
MANUEL A. ARGEL Al. without first requiring the parties to file

memoranda.

chanrobles.com:cralaw:red

G.R. No. L-42963

July 20, 1982 - Presidential Decree No. 946 does not make it
mandatory upon the Court of Appeals to require the

https://www.chanrobles.com/cralaw/1982julydecisions.php?id=288 6/15
11/15/22, 3:52 PM G.R. No. L-58268 July 5, 1982 - ENRIQUETA S. TY v. EUSTAQUIA ELALE : July 1982 - Philipppine Supreme Court Decisions

PEOPLE OF THE PHIL. parties to file memoranda as may be seen from the
v. REINO P. ROLL following provisions:

jgc:chanrobles.com.ph

G.R. No. L-46954 "SEC. 18. Appeals. — . . .

July 20, 1982 -

ELPIDIO YABES, ET "The Court of Appeals shall affirm the decision or order
AL. v. NAPOLEON or the portions thereof appealed from if the findings of
FLOJO, ET AL. fact in the said decision or order are supported by

substantial evidence as basis thereof, and the
G.R. No. L-47740 conclusions stated therein are not clearly against the
July 20, 1982 - LIM law and jurisprudence . . .

PIN v. CONCHITA

LIAO TAN "x       x       x

G.R. No. L-47953 "Upon receipt of the records of the case from the Court
July 20, 1982 - LILIA of Agrarian Relations, the Court of Appeals may, if it
B. GALCERAN v. deems necessary, require the parties to file
SECRETARY OF simultaneous memoranda within a non-extendible
LABOR period of fifteen (15) days from notice; the appellate

court shall decide the case within thirty (30) days from
G.R. No. L-50439 receipt of said records or memoranda.

July 20, 1982 -

ENRIQUE T. "No motion for rehearing or reconsideration shall be


YUCHENGCO, INC. v. allowed in the Court to Appeals.

CONRADO M. VELAYO


"x       x       x

G.R. No. L-52435

July 20, 1982 - It is evident that Presidential Decree No. 946 in the
ELIZABETH SINCLAIR interest of the expeditious administration of justice
v. COURT OF empowers the Court of Appeals to dispense with
APPEALS memoranda in deciding agrarian cases. In the instant

case, the Court of Appeals did not require the filing of
G.R. No. L-56554 memoranda because after a perusal of the record it
July 20, 1982 - SAN presumably concluded that the appeal was manifestly
MIGUEL without merit or was palpably frivolous and dilatory
CORPORATION v. because the lower court’s findings are supported by the
NATIONAL LABOR evidence.

RELATIONS

COMMISSION Notwithstanding the foregoing, we hold that. as a



matter of orderly procedure and to dispel the
impression that a litigant in an agrarian case has been

https://www.chanrobles.com/cralaw/1982julydecisions.php?id=288 7/15
11/15/22, 3:52 PM G.R. No. L-58268 July 5, 1982 - ENRIQUETA S. TY v. EUSTAQUIA ELALE : July 1982 - Philipppine Supreme Court Decisions

G.R. No. L-56833 denied due process or was not accorded a hearing in
July 20, 1982 - the Court of Appeals, it is advisable that if the
RAMON V. MERANO v. Appellate Court finds that memoranda are not
EDUARDO C. TUTAAN necessary, it should at least issue a notice to the

parties that the case is submitted for decision without
G.R. No. L-58011- any memoranda.

chanroblesvirtualawlibrary

12 July 20, 1982 -

VIR-JEN SHIPPING It is likewise advisable that an appellant who desires to


AND MARINE file a memorandum should manifest to the Court of
SERVICES, INC. v. Appeals, when he remits the amount for the payment
NATIONAL LABOR of the docket and legal research fees, that he wants to
RELATIONS submit a memorandum.

COMMISSION


WHEREFORE, petitioners’ second motion for
G.R. No. L-58678 reconsideration is denied for lack of merit. No costs.

July 20, 1982 -

PEOPLE OF THE PHIL. SO ORDERED.
